Income stream surfers’ video digs into ongoing stability issues around Anthropic’s Claude- and Opus-based tooling, sparked by the release of a 1 million context window. The creator notes dual-email sends during Harbor-related testing, suggesting a race condition or parallel-subagent bug under heavy load. He demonstrates how Opus 4.6 handled tasks differently from Claude, hinting at discrepancies in concurrency and reliability. The host cites outages and load concerns at Anthropic while highlighting Harbor SEO.ai as a sponsor and practical tool in his workflow. He also teases Claude Code’s project-setup automations and the updated slashinit command, signaling potential future videos. Throughout, he emphasizes vigilance when coding with AI assistance and suspects nerfs to Claude 4.6-era performance. The overall takeaway is a cautious optimism, recognizing real gains from Opus 4.6 while warning that nerfs and outages are an ongoing pattern in the space.
